Releases: WeakAuras/WeakAuras2
5.21.1
5.21.0
5.21.0 (2026-01-12)
Highlights
- TBC Anniversary support
- Fixes for Titan realms
- Improvements for Masque support
- Deprecation warning for Midnight
Commits
Barney (2):
- Update talent data for Hunter and Rogue based on the latest Titan patch (#6127)
- Modernize Talent changes
InfusOnWoW (2):
- Add a warning to the WeakAuras window about Midnight (#6126)
- Update Discord List
NoM0Re (6):
- TBC Anniversary support
- Retail: TOC Bump
- Mists: TOC Bump
- Titan: remove unused talent_types_specific
- MiniTalent: fix closing the widget after selecting a talent
- Titan: Raid Launch Fixes
Stanzilla (2):
- Update WeakAurasModelPaths from wago.tools
- Update Discord List
StormFX (1):
- Fix Masque glow support. (Closes #6098)
dependabot[bot] (5):
- Bump actions/upload-artifact from 5 to 6
- Bump peter-evans/create-pull-request from 7 to 8
- Bump leafo/gh-actions-luarocks from 5 to 6
- Bump cbrgm/mastodon-github-action from 2.1.19 to 2.1.22
- Bump peter-evans/create-pull-request from 6 to 7
github-actions[bot] (2):
5.20.7
5.20.7 (2025-11-27)
Highlights
- Basic support for Wrath Titan (thanks WoW CN community)
- Support for new Masque version
- Various bug fixes
Commits
Copilot (1):
- Fix allstates:Get to return false instead of nil
InfusOnWoW (6):
- Masque Support: Support new masque version
- Profiling: Add an inherit font
- BT Multi Target mode: add warnings on it, and if it's missing a filter
- Update Discord List
- Fix regression in Abbreviate numbers on retail
- Update Discord List
NoM0Re (6):
- Titan: Replace encounter data with phase 1 raids & bosses
- Titan: remove neutral faction group
- Titan: fix repair dialog text assignment
- Glyph Load: Only show in Mists of Pandaria
- Remove atlas file from Wrath Titan Reforge
- Add Wrath Titan Reforged support
Stanzilla (4):
- Update WeakAurasModelPaths from wago.tools
- Update WeakAurasModelPaths from wago.tools
- Update WeakAurasModelPaths from wago.tools
- Update WeakAurasModelPaths from wago.tools
dependabot[bot] (2):
- Bump actions/checkout from 5 to 6
- Bump actions/upload-artifact from 4 to 5
mrbuds (2):
- Remove atlas files
- Model's Icon set to sword guy on classic, fixes #6075
5.20.6
5.20.6 (2025-10-21)
Highlights
bugfix release for 1.15.8 & toc bump for classic era & mop classic
fixes:
- icon visible condition behavior is more sane now
- another workaround for insane AbbreviateNumbers behavior
- adjusted to new api environment in classic era
removals:
- WeakAuras now detects & refuses to boot if it was installed on a Midnight client, instead of spewing thousands of errors.
Commits
Adal (1):
- update mists toc for 5.5.1
InfusOnWoW (5):
- Update Discord List
- Update Discord List
- Fix Icon visible Condition not reversing correctly
- Midnight: Disable WeakAuras with an message
- Mop/Classic: Workaround another bug in AbbreviateNumbers
Stanzilla (2):
- Update WeakAurasModelPaths from wago.tools
- Update WeakAurasModelPaths from wago.tools
mrbuds (1):
- Classic Era 1.15.8 update
5.20.5
5.20.5 (2025-10-09)
Highlights
Commits
InfusOnWoW (13):
- Update Discord List
- BT2: Make the spell id tooltip in the options clickable
- Conditions: Tweak handling of custom function
- Totem trigger: Add spellId check and use slot information from event
- Boss Mod Count Conditions: Use same cron syntax as for the trigger
- Conditions: Properly escape string checks to support [].
- Update Atlas File List from wago.tools
- Update Discord List
- CLEU: Replace combobox with one entry with a disabled checkbox
- Fix inserting links into the display text boxes
- Fix regression for textured Ticks
- Revert "Revert "Fix KR/TW/CN large number formatting for >= 100.000.000""
- Update Discord List
Stanzilla (5):
- chore: update retail toc for 11.2.5
- Update WeakAurasModelPaths from wago.tools
- Update WeakAurasModelPaths from wago.tools
- Update WeakAurasModelPaths from wago.tools
- Update WeakAurasModelPaths from wago.tools
Veldt (1):
- Add Bleak Arrows to reset_ranged_swing_spells
dependabot[bot] (1):
- Bump leafo/gh-actions-lua from 11 to 12
mrbuds (2):
- Function for checking if we are on a Hardcore server doesn't exists on Retail
- Scary warning on import on Hardcore server
5.20.4
5.20.4 (2025-09-08)
Highlights
- Re-tag, no changes
Commits
InfusOnWoW (11):
- SubRegion Model: Reintroduce clipped by foreground mode
- Remove workaround for SetTexture not adjusting to different wrapModes
- Revert "Fix KR/TW/CN large number formatting for >= 100.000.000"
- Fix TSU custom variable warning about formatter
- Tweak wording for lua errors
- Priest Template Remove removed ability
- Totem Trigger: Fix "inverse" option not being visible
- Custom Text: Tweak rules for text replacement %cfoo ~= %c now
- MOP: Workaround broken GetInstanceInfo in Tol'Viron Areana
- Fix typo in variable name
- Ticks: Fix color sometimes applying to the wrong tick
Matt Weber (1):
- Add optional length limit to
WA_ClassColorName
Pewtro (2):
- Re-export the .blp files
- Add Celestial Dungeon load option instance type
Stanzilla (3):
- Update WeakAurasModelPaths from wago.tools
- Update WeakAurasModelPaths from wago.tools
- Update WeakAurasModelPaths from wago.tools
dependabot[bot] (3):
- Bump cbrgm/mastodon-github-action from 2.1.14 to 2.1.19
- Bump actions/checkout from 4 to 5
- Bump actions/setup-python from 5 to 6
emptyrivers (2):
- include overEnergize in combat log state
- some more difficulty ids
mrbuds (5):
- Fix Mists encounterID tooltip
- Fix currency trigger default on 12.2.0 fixes #6008
- Text To Speech: use global game voice settings, and use the tts queue system
- BossMod Trigger: add multiselect filter for break & pull timer
- Fix moving profiling window #noticket
5.20.3
5.20.3 (2025-09-08)
Highlights
- Important change:
- Text to speach voice is no longer a per aura setting, instead we use
the game configured text to speech voice. - The game's tts settings are somewhat hidden under:
Esc/Options/Accessibility/Read Chat Text out loud/Configure Text to
Speech - And you have to remember to disable the Read Chat Text out loud
afterwards.
- Text to speach voice is no longer a per aura setting, instead we use
Commits
InfusOnWoW (11):
- SubRegion Model: Reintroduce clipped by foreground mode
- Remove workaround for SetTexture not adjusting to different wrapModes
- Revert "Fix KR/TW/CN large number formatting for >= 100.000.000"
- Fix TSU custom variable warning about formatter
- Tweak wording for lua errors
- Priest Template Remove removed ability
- Totem Trigger: Fix "inverse" option not being visible
- Custom Text: Tweak rules for text replacement %cfoo ~= %c now
- MOP: Workaround broken GetInstanceInfo in Tol'Viron Areana
- Fix typo in variable name
- Ticks: Fix color sometimes applying to the wrong tick
Matt Weber (1):
- Add optional length limit to
WA_ClassColorName
Pewtro (2):
- Re-export the .blp files
- Add Celestial Dungeon load option instance type
Stanzilla (3):
- Update WeakAurasModelPaths from wago.tools
- Update WeakAurasModelPaths from wago.tools
- Update WeakAurasModelPaths from wago.tools
dependabot[bot] (3):
- Bump cbrgm/mastodon-github-action from 2.1.14 to 2.1.19
- Bump actions/checkout from 4 to 5
- Bump actions/setup-python from 5 to 6
emptyrivers (2):
- include overEnergize in combat log state
- some more difficulty ids
mrbuds (5):
- Fix Mists encounterID tooltip
- Fix currency trigger default on 12.2.0 fixes #6008
- Text To Speech: use global game voice settings, and use the tts queue system
- BossMod Trigger: add multiselect filter for break & pull timer
- Fix moving profiling window #noticket
5.20.2
5.20.2 (2025-08-15)
Highlights
bugfix release for some broken textures
Commits
Pewtro (2):
- Re-export the .blp files
- Add Celestial Dungeon load option instance type
emptyrivers (1):
- some more difficulty ids
5.20.1
5.20.1 (2025-08-05)
Highlights
new game patch, new weakauras version
- load status indicator (the little power icon) now changes shape depending on load status in addition to color
- item count trigger no longer claims to check the reagent bank, since that doesn't exist anymore
- custom code meant to run on every frame now has a builtin throttle option, so no more need for if GetTime() > (aura_env.last + 1) boilerplate :)
Commits
InfusOnWoW (2):
- Tweak loaded/standby/unloaded icons
- Bufftrigger: Fix Unit Caste condition
Stanzilla (2):
- Update WeakAurasModelPaths from wago.tools
- Update WeakAurasModelPaths from wago.tools
emptyrivers (4):
- drop reagent bank option
- toc bump
- lazily get rid of STATICPOPUPS_NUMDIALOGS
- protect weakauras against unaligned ai
mrbuds (3):
- Add throttle option for everyframe custom triggers
- Add throttle option for everyframe custom text
- Make profiling of BuffTrigger2 more granular
5.20.0
5.20.0 (2025-07-21)
Highlights
- Added Undo & Redo Framework: This lays the groundwork for undoing and redoing all aura edits. While the feature is still in development, you can test it now on URL edits. To enable it, type
/wa feature enable undo. - New default formatters: Setting
%unitor%guidor%pwill now auto select proper formatting options - Mists of Pandaria Updates: Lots of Template updates and bug fixes to WA features.
- Performance and Stability: Addressed various bugs.
Commits
InfusOnWoW (16):
- Update Atlas File List from wago.tools
- Update Discord List
- Mop templates: Druid, Monk, DK, Warlock and Paladin Update
- Don't announce destroyng an empty universe
- Update WeakAurasModelPaths from wago.tools
- Update Discord List
- Update Atlas File List from wago.tools
- Mists: Add Power/Stagger trigger
- Don't send watch trigger events while Options are open
- Text: Call UpdateProgress so that relative animations work
- Progress Settings: Adjust on moving/deleting triggers
- Range Trigger: Fix progress source setting
- Add Default Formatters for text replacements
- Fix locale on english realms
- Update Discord List
- Update Discord List
Stanzilla (3):
- Update WeakAurasModelPaths from wago.tools
- Update WeakAurasModelPaths from wago.tools
- Update WeakAurasModelPaths from wago.tools
emptyrivers (2):
- always advance mergeOptions pointer to the end if no merge is found
- undo & redo support (#4863)
github-actions[bot] (2):
mopstats (1):
- Add pet battle events for mop (#5938)
mrbuds (19):
- LibSpecialization tiny update
- LibSpecialization update
- Mists rogue templates
- Mists priest templates
- Load the Time Machine on Mists
- Mists mage templates
- Mists shaman templates
- Fix Mists talent known trigger
- Add missing shaman talents
- Fix Glyph data on first load
- Mists use a dedicated file for modelpaths
- Remove missing "Blizzard Alerts" textures on Mists
- timed format default set time_dynamic_threshold = 3
- default color for guid
- Fix formatter type test
- Allow default formatter to have sub formatter options
- Mists Template: Hunter
- Mists Template: Warrior
- Fix error with talent tree on 11.2.0 beta